Nike running pants do NOT cost 80e($ 100 give or take) in the US. I digress. I like their in-house brand, SOC. If I can’t buy real yoga pants(people: REAL yoga pants are flared at the bottom, not ribbed) here, I’ll settle for the Stadium brand running pants or tight, compression, cropped sports pants. They’re a great deal, very comfortable, and true to size. Also — great selection of sports shoes and great prices on those. Their sales are remarkable. Their kid’s clothes are great, and the sales staff are warm and helpful. If I knew how to snowboard without breaking something, I would totally shop here for gear. Best selection of North Face in the city, too. Oh yeah– in California we also live in our North Face. So… this is kind of like being at home to me.
